TC 1 = no overlap and no breaks in between two records. This is used for mandatory infotypes 0, 1, 7, 8.

TC 2 = no overlap but gaps permitted. Used for IT 14, 2001, 2002, 2003, 2006, which is not compulsory. But for a period and subtype (which is the wage type), there can be only one record.

TC 3 = Both overlaps and gaps allowed. Used for IT 15, 2010

TC depends on business requirements and also the normal SAP standards. For example,IT like 0, 1, can not be duplicate in a period and the records have to be contiguous.
